深入了解NX二次开发:Ufun API函数的自动化和定制化介绍
需积分: 1 59 浏览量
更新于2024-11-16
收藏 3KB ZIP 举报
资源摘要信息:"NX二次开发uc4513 函数介绍"
知识点:
1.NX二次开发简介:
NX二次开发是指在现有的NX软件基础上,利用开发工具进行功能扩展、自定义流程和定制化需求的过程。二次开发可以提高工作效率,实现特定的设计与分析任务,增强软件的灵活性和适用性。NX(原名Unigraphics)是西门子公司推出的一款高端CAD/CAM/CAE集成软件,广泛应用于机械设计、制造、模具设计、逆向工程、CAE分析等领域。
2.Ufun API函数的作用:
Ufun是一系列API函数的集合,用于NX二次开发。它提供了一种程序化的方法来与NX软件交互,从而使用户能够自动化重复性工作、创建定制工具和扩展软件功能。API函数的应用范围广泛,覆盖了NX软件的建模、装配、制图、编程、仿真等多个方面。
3.二次开发的应用场景:
- 机械设计:自动化设计流程,快速生成设计模板,实现设计参数化。
- 制造:编写自动化脚本进行工艺规划,提升制造过程中的数据处理能力。
- 模具设计:优化模具设计周期,自动生成模具部件和装配序列。
- 逆向工程:自动处理扫描数据,快速将实际物体转化为CAD模型。
- CAE分析:简化模型准备过程,自动化进行仿真分析。
4.二次开发工具Ufun的特点:
- 语法简洁易懂:降低了编程语言的学习难度,使用户更快上手。
- 高效的工作流程:通过自动化脚本减少手动操作,提高工作效率。
- 满足特定需求:针对特定业务场景开发定制化工具。
- 易于集成:API函数可以与其他编程环境或工具链集成,方便开发者利用现有资源。
5.二次开发的环境和工具:
- 开发环境:通常需要安装有NX软件的工作站,以及相应的开发工具,如Visual Studio。
- 编程语言:Ufun支持多种编程语言,如C++、C#、Python等。
6.二次开发的学习路径:
- 熟悉NX软件的基本操作和界面布局。
- 学习Ufun API函数的语法和结构。
- 阅读相关的中英文帮助文档和教程。
- 分析和理解示例代码和案例。
- 实际操作练习,通过编写简单的脚本开始,逐步扩展功能。
7.资源内容介绍:
本文档提供了关于NX二次开发的详细介绍,包括Ufun API函数的使用方法、编程技巧、实际应用场景等。帮助文档内容丰富,适合不同层次的开发者使用。资源中还包含了readme.txt文件,提供了使用说明和注意事项,有助于快速理解并应用到实际开发中。
8.二次开发的未来趋势:
随着工业4.0和智能制造的发展,NX二次开发的需求将会越来越大。二次开发工具和方法将会更加智能化、模块化,以适应快速变化的工业需求。此外,云计算、大数据和人工智能等技术的融合,将进一步拓展二次开发的应用范围和效率。
通过以上知识点的详细说明,可以看出NX二次开发对于提升产品设计和制造流程具有重要价值。了解和掌握Ufun API函数,对于提高工作效率、实现自动化和定制化开发有着举足轻重的作用。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2024-06-06 上传
2024-06-02 上传
2024-06-06 上传
2024-06-03 上传
2024-06-05 上传
2024-06-07 上传
王牌飞行员_里海
- 粉丝: 3w+
- 资源: 1742
最新资源
- VS2012 MFC小程序 简易网络聊天室
- 保险公司讲师邀请函
- elFinder(Web文件管理器) 2.1.57
- AlgorithmForFun:DFS,BFS等算法的实现与演示。演示环境基于Opencv构建
- FMI_论坛
- noq
- meteor-cordova-ios-gap-ready-iframe-issue-example:[WIP] 流星 1.1.0.2
- 保险公司职前教育学员手册
- intervaltree:用JS实现的间隔树
- 谷歌浏览器稳定版 64位_65.0.3325.1811.zip
- FMSCKF:功能性多状态约束卡尔曼滤波器
- phonegap-workshop-master
- hjhg0t96r567trfd
- CPMS-FrontEnd:慢性病人管理系统前端
- 天池新人实战赛之[离线赛]-数据集
- 保险公司机构培训部KPI评估